A Farm to Early Childhood Update
The pandemic has greatly impacted Vermont's early childhood system, and programs are struggling to remain open during this time of critical childcare needs. Feeding our youngest children healthy food, providing professional development and coaching support to Vermont’s early educators is an integral focus for the Vermont FEED team’s Farm to Early Childhood coach, Cynthia Greene.

NOFA'S "News from the Farm"
Peek behind the scenes at two Vermont farms and follow along with the farmers at Someday Farm and Drift Farmstead. Every other week, you’ll learn what's happening on the farm, meet animals and plants through videos and photos, cook a seasonal recipe and try out a hands-on farm to school activity. Let's keep agricultural learning strong for all of Vermont’s children, old and young!
